An 18-gauge veterinary vaccination needle is a thicker, wide-bore needle commonly used for livestock and large animals. It allows for the rapid flow of high-viscosity medications, oil-based suspensions, and vaccines. In veterinary practice, it is prized for durability and preventing clogs.

The 18G needle is the primary choice for administering viscous, oil-based vaccines and dense suspensions that would clog finer needles. In large animal practice, it bridges the gap between ultra-heavy livestock needles (such as 16G) and fragile companion animal needles (22G–25G). It is used for fast-paced mass vaccination campaigns, routine livestock injections, and administering dense vitamin or mineral supplements.

  • Optimal Flow Rate: The wide bore accommodates thicker, heavier, or oil-based vaccines and medications without causing the administrator to push forcefully on the syringe plunger.
  • High Durability: These needles are robust enough to withstand the thick, tough hides of large animals (e.g., cattle, buffalo, horses) without easily snapping or dulling.
  • Dual Administration: Depending on the selected length, they are suitable for both intramuscular (IM) and subcutaneous (SQ) injections.
